Subject: SQL lint gate now blocking merges

Team,

As of today, the Quillbase lint gate blocks any SQL file failing rules Q-101 (unqualified table names), Q-204 (missing WHERE on DELETE), and Q-310 (SELECT *). Your integration repo is included. Run the linter locally before pushing; CI retries are rate-limited. Suppressions need a ticket reference in the comment. If paged for a gate outage, the bypass endpoint requires auth — use the token below.

portal login ticket: eyJhbGciOiJIUzI1NiIsInR5cCI6IkpXVCJ9.eyJzdWIiOiI6jvuNyIn0.lprGxrad

Night-shift staff: Floor 4 of the Tellhaven Building opens this week. After 21:00, access is via the rear stairwell only; the lifts are locked out overnight during the settling period. Complete a walk-through of the new floor once per shift and log it. The stairwell keypad accepts the code below.

badge for yahop-fawep: bdg-XBKXI-68071

# Break-glass: ParityScope

Break-glass access to the ParityScope rate-parity checker is for production outages only. Page the duty lead first. Pull the sealed credentials bundle from the ops vault, unseal it on a hardened laptop, and file an incident note within one hour. Unsealing requires the recovery passphrase, which appears directly below.

unlock words, fawig-bagef: olidor-holir-istox-holath-tamys-quenion-giliel

## Alert: Fleet Fuel Report Generation Failure

This alert fires when the nightly Haulwick fleet fuel-usage report fails to generate or completes with zero vehicle rows. The job aggregates telemetry from the depot ingest service and writes a summary consumed by operations each morning. Common causes: stale telemetry partitions, schema drift in the ingest feed, or an expired service credential. Retry the job once before escalating; repeated failures indicate upstream issues. Triage steps and ownership details are documented here.

dashboard of yagep-tajop = https://jira.tolvaqsys.internal/browse/pages/pages/browse